Job Description

Overall Job Summary

This position is responsible for managing the Sales and Operations Planning process with the goal of balancing cost, service, and capacity across the supply chain to drive top-line and bottom-line performance. Leveraging S&OP and visualization tools, this position will monitor status of key supply chain metrics, proactively identify capacity risks across various time horizons using forecasted demand and communicate insights to support actionable decision making to mitigate the risk. Once a risk is identified, this position will analyze multiple scenarios, present options, and recommendations to decision makers, and facilitate cross functional coordination to execute actions. This position will also support the weekly cross-functional S&OP meetings by assisting with preparation, facilitation, and follow up. Finally, this position will own maintaining integrity of S&OP tools to ensure analysis can be performed to drive quick, intentional decisions.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ities (Min 5%)

  • Manage the Sales and Operations Planning Process, including continuous improvement efforts.
  • Monitor the status of key metrics across the end-to-end supply chain and utilize visualization tools to communicate the story
  • Develop and analyze multiple scenarios to mitigate capacity risks (vendors, transportation, DCs, and stores) and maintain continuous flow of merchandise across the supply chain. Weigh operational and financial tradeoffs of each, provide recommendations to leadership, and coordinate cross functional execution of actions.
  • Assist with weekly S&OP meetings including, information generation, preread preparation, meeting facilitation, and follow up execution
  • Maintain integrity of supply chain digital twin (via S&OP System), including demand forecast, space and throughput capacities, and labor rates. Primary trainer for others.
  • Lead cross functional processes and leverage robotic process automation to drive productive use of DC space, including disposition of end of season (SWAT process) and unproductive inventory.
  • Collaborate with other SSC departments to ensure smooth flow of merchandise through the supply chain

Our benefits extend beyond medical, dental, and vision coverage, including company-paid life and disability insurance, paid parental leave, tuition reimbursement, and family planning resources such as adoption and surrogacy assistance, for all full-time Team Members and all part-time Team Members. Part time new hires gain eligibility for TSC Benefits by averaging at least 15 hours per week during their 90-day lookback period. The lookback period starts the first of the month following the date of hire. If the 15-hour requirement was met, the benefits eligibility date will be the first day of the month following 4 months of continuous service.
